Default Re: 6 new batteries - $499

Powertron P2000 210@20hr 58lbs
P2200 216@20hr 59lbs.

For comparison Trojan T105 225@20hr and 63 lbs. Last I checked T105s were $99 with core here on the south side. Might be worth the drive.
Although for your stated use the Powertrons might be sufficient.
